ellen_pp
驱动牛犊
驱动牛犊
  • 注册日期2007-01-11
  • 最后登录2007-01-25
  • 粉丝0
  • 关注0
  • 积分20分
  • 威望3点
  • 贡献值0点
  • 好评度2点
  • 原创分0分
  • 专家分0分
阅读:1348回复:0

第一次作USB HOST OHCI驱动发现的问题

楼主#
更多 发布于:2007-01-11 15:42
  我在MIPS平台下,使用NEC udp720101 USB Host 芯片,在Linux 2.6.16.26加载OHCI驱动时,出现Data Bus Error panic,同时芯片内的ehci HC可以正常工作。跟踪发现芯片是在初始化(ohci-run)时,在某些时刻出现芯片拒绝访问,我在驱动中加了一些打印寄存器信息的指令后,ohci驱动竟然可以正常加载了。但是,一加上USB 设备又马上会死机,同样是无法读出芯片寄存器内容出现的死机现象。(在系统初始化时,这些寄存器内容是可以正常读出的,说明地址没有问题)。请问有经验的大侠,这种现象,是不是一定是时序问题,有没有其他可能的原因。同样的驱动,在另外一款MIPS CPU,同样的芯片是可以正常使用的。
游客

返回顶部